Galton Board (probability calculations)💡 [How does this relate to making video games part 4]

This is a new series I am experimenting with explaining certain operations we use a lot in making video games you might never knew, or are worth studying if you aspire to become a game developer. With today's topic: Galton Board for probability calculations 🤩

A galton board is a device that simulates that randomness can be predictable.
And that’s exactly what we need when we want to have control over our games. 😉

In a galton board, Each ball that falls has a 50% chance to bounce left or right. Add those probabilities together, and over time they form a binomial distribution — that beautiful bell-shaped curve. Most results cluster in the middle, while only a few reach the far edges.

This can then control many aspects of gaming, like loot from enemies, gacha systems, skill checks and more!

For example, take a slot machine.
Each reel looks random, but internally the game assigns weights. By adjusting these weights, us developers controls the overall win rate of the machine.

So, probability calculations like this make it possible for rewarding systems to balance the outcome, while still keeping the game exciting and unpredictable.

Just like the Galton board, many rewarding systems in games feel random. But across thousands of trials, the results fall into a predictable distribution. Which most importantly, keeps the game economy in balance. 😉
